Dlang has wide range support for overloading nearly all operators the language
supports. However, I'm missing support for the unary logical not operator.
Usecases are implementation of (feature-)flags, or my current use-case,
notation of if an certain format is allowed or not for serialization /
processing. Essentially all datastuctures that are logically negateable would
benefit of the ability to overload the logical not operator.
Example:
```d
struct FormatId {
string id;
bool allowed = true;
this(string id) {
this.id = id;
}
private this(string id, bool allowed) {
this.id = id;
this.allowed = allowed;
}
auto opUnary(string op)() if (op == "!") {
return FormatId(this.id, !this.allowed);
}
}
unittest {
auto f1 = FormatId("test");
assert(f1.allowed == true);
auto f2 = !f1;
assert(f1.allowed == true);
assert(f2.allowed == false);
}
```
